Transaction 35d5e8cb459ffc00fb900f80ce8e31f826e055f3f3987461449825201f18cd36

2 Input
1 Outputs
  • 35d5e8cb459ffc00fb900f80ce8e31f826e055f3f3987461449825201f18cd36:0
  • value  1013647
    address  3DfuLkEdCfF7UajYuLx5VpuvbkDvSZuLi1